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black-backed jackal Granulate Ground Beetle
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Carnivora (Carnivorans) Coleoptera (Beetles)
Family Canidae (Dogs & Wolves) Carabidae
Genus Canis (Dogs & Wolves) Carabus
Species Canis mesomelas Carabus granulatus

Evolutionary Relationship

Black-backed jackal and Granulate Ground Beetle share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
